Pork Chop Sauerkraut Recipe

Sauerkraut and pork chops make an extremely tasty dish. This recipe is not a fast one, though, unless you want to serve the sauerkraut uncooked.

Ingredients for four persons:

  • 4 bone-in pork chops, about 1 inch thick (boneless is also fine, but bones give a special savor to the dish, so they are better)
  • 1 pound sauerkraut, rinsed, drained and finely chopped
  • 1 cup olive oil
  • 4 bacon strips
  • 1 small onion, sliced thin
  • 1 teaspoon caraway seeds
  • 1 teaspoon whole black pepper

Cooking directions:

Fry the bacon in olive oil until it gets crispy. Add the caraway seeds and the onion, continue cooking until the onion turns golden, then add the sauerkraut and the pepper. Cover the pan and let it simmer for about 15-20 minutes.

Saute the pork chops in olive oil for about 5 minutes on each side. The chops need to be just cooked through. Before cooking them, season the pork chops with salt and pepper according to your taste.

Serve the pork chops together with the sauerkraut on the same plate. As a side dish you can have mashed potatoes.
